DOMINGUEZ v. JAMAICA MEDICAL CENTER

2009-09437

72 A.D.3d 876 (2010)

898 N.Y.S.2d 869

IDELSIA DOMINGUEZ, Appellant, v. JAMAICA MEDICAL CENTER, Respondent.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Second Department.

Decided April 20, 2010.


Ordered that the judgment is affirmed, with costs.

Contrary to the plaintiff's contention, the written 90-day notice served by the defendant conformed to the provisions of CPLR 3216 (b) (3).
